Tonight, hot off the many varied impressions left by the AMC debut, TNA presents TNA Genesis. Mike Santana defends his World Title against Frankie Kazarian in a Texas Deathmatch, JDC dances into his retirement match, Zaria tries to win the Knockouts Title and another six matches line the card. WWE presents AAA Lucha Libre tonight on YouTube. El Grande Americano vs. El Hijo del Vikingo main events with the winner being the #1 contender to Dirty Dom’s AAA Mega Championship, plus AAA has its own Saturday night trios action and AAA Reina de Reinas Champion Flammer battles Lady Shani in a non-title encounter. YouTube Spotlight: Shotgun Saturday Night
WWE Vault has added the third episode of Shotgun to its rotation including Steve Austin vs Goldust (with a big Terry Funk appearance), Hunter Hearst Helmsley vs Rocky Maivia and several other things all in the unique setting of a bar.
